For N Scalers, there's a new version of the Cornerstone Trackside Structures Set, a great value with three structure kits including an interlocking tower, speeder shed and crossing shanty, plus a nonworking speeder and two crossing gates. Used together or alongside other buildings, the finished models fit layouts from the 1880s to the 1970s.

Whether you're an operator or collector, this year's WalthersProto Name Train has something for you! With its mix of head-end cars, long-distance coaches and Pullman sleepers, the Pennsylvania Railroad's "The General" was the hardest-working member of the Blue Ribbon fleet well into the 1960s. With 11 signature cars - four are all-new - matching EP-22 (E8A) diesels, plus a trio of Deluxe Edition consists. For freight operations, be sure to check out the limited run Merchandise Service sets featuring the brand-new WalthersProto X29b boxcar and a matching N6B Cabin Car (caboose), with EFP-15 (FP7-F7B) dual-service diesels in two schemes available separately.
